QuestionAre there prerequisites for surveying school?Community AnswerThe only prerequisite to enter into a degree in geomatics is a high school diploma or GED. In NC, as of 2013, you are eligible to take the survey exams if you meet one of the following requirements: 1.) high school diploma/GED and 16 consecutive years working experience under a licensed surveyor. 2.) A 2-year degree in a surveying discipline and 8 years consecutive work experience under a pls. 3.) A bachelor's degree in a survey field and 2 consecutive years work experience under a pls. If you meet one of the aforementioned requirements, you can take the exams. If you pass them, you have to appear before the board of surveyors to show progression every year in abilities.

QuestionIs surveying a good career choice?Trentp19Community AnswerYes, surveying is a strong career choice with a high job placement rate for those with a college education. The average salary ranges from $56,000 to $130,000, according to certain current job listings. This career is suitable if you have a basic understanding of math and a willingness to learn.
